REVIEW: Windir - Valfar, Ein Windir Tabu Recordings, 2004
7/10
Windir - Valfar, Ein Windir - cover art On January 14th, 2004, Windir band leader and founder Terje "Valfar" Bakken left his home. He never returned home and on January 17th his body was found. He had frozen to death. This double disc was released as an honour to the late Valfar and was encouraged by his family. The first disc contains two new songs (the first being a very nice intro, the other an ok song by Windir standards), two re-recordings of really old tracks, two live songs and five covers performed by Weh, E-Head, Notodden All Stars (consisting of members from Zyklon and Disiplin), Finntroll and Enslaved. Enslaved offers a very tight and well done version of "Dauden" while Finntroll adds their unique oompa touch to "Ending", which is originally a Norwegian traditional song bearing the title "Anne Knutsdotter". The strangest and perhaps most out of place track on these two discs together is probably E-Head's electro-cover of "Mørkets Fyrste" which is hard to grip and only sounds silly on this album. Notodden All Stars marks the darkest and most intense element here with their take on "Destroy". Last of the covers is Weh who performs a gloomy acoustic version of "Likbør".

The second disc is a sort of "best of" compilation with songs taken from all their four studio albums as well as a couple from an old demo, the latter two leaving a rather poor impression both considering song writing but especially the lacking sound quality. If you would have wanted this second disc to feature the absolute best Windir songs I personally don't agree with all the picks but I suppose few do. It is still a very nice way to hear the band gradually develop themselves as the songs are ordered chronologically. Windir were one of the finer viking metal bands and although they fall victim to repetition like many colleagues they always had a very personal sound and lyrics written with care and thought which is why they have gathered a strong and loyal following since the release of their debut album "Soknardalr" in 1997. Windir is over and done with but several of the former members have formed a new band called Vreid with a similar concept in mind. "Windir, Ein Walfar" fills two functions. First of all it is definitely a must-have for fans of the band and second it is a nice collection of songs for those who don't fancy their music quite enough to buy all their previous releases. Altogether, these two discs contain more than 2 hours of music!
